X-Git-Url: http://git.nguyen.vg/gitweb/?a=blobdiff_plain;f=src%2Fnode.mli;fp=src%2Fnode.mli;h=2aecb70a05a93cad0195df927259609822f83a60;hb=4b52da1a20a4fe031930bb96d2ca46bec06dc529;hp=0000000000000000000000000000000000000000;hpb=a223af3254fb51c279cfbccdc18c59484fdca74e;p=SXSI%2Fxpathcomp.git diff --git a/src/node.mli b/src/node.mli new file mode 100644 index 0000000..2aecb70 --- /dev/null +++ b/src/node.mli @@ -0,0 +1,11 @@ +type 'a t = private int +val nil : 'a t +val null : 'a t +val is_nil : 'a t -> bool +val print : Format.formatter -> 'a t -> unit +val compare : 'a t -> 'a t -> int +val equal : 'a t -> 'a t -> bool +val hash : 'a t -> int + +external to_int : 'a t -> int = "%identity" +external of_int : int -> 'a t = "%identity"